DEV Community

# softwareengineering

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Mastering JavaScript: Unleash the Power of Algebraic Effects for Cleaner, Efficient Code

Mastering JavaScript: Unleash the Power of Algebraic Effects for Cleaner, Efficient Code

Comments
5 min read
Software Engineering at Google - Chapter 7: Measuring Engineering Productivity 04:06

Software Engineering at Google - Chapter 7: Measuring Engineering Productivity

Comments
1 min read
Why You Shouldn’t Use Libraries Blindly: A Lesson in Bundle Size

Why You Shouldn’t Use Libraries Blindly: A Lesson in Bundle Size

3
Comments 3
3 min read
Software Engineering at Google - Chapter 5: How to Lead a Team 03:37

Software Engineering at Google - Chapter 5: How to Lead a Team

1
Comments
1 min read
3 Non-Technical Mistakes Devs Make in Startups

3 Non-Technical Mistakes Devs Make in Startups

2
Comments
3 min read
How to Implement Face ID and Touch ID in React Native Expo in your Onboarding flow, Login Screen and Settings Screen

How to Implement Face ID and Touch ID in React Native Expo in your Onboarding flow, Login Screen and Settings Screen

Comments
12 min read
Algorithm Design Technique I: Introduction

Algorithm Design Technique I: Introduction

Comments
3 min read
Programming Paradigm

Programming Paradigm

Comments
2 min read
Advanced Python

Advanced Python

Comments
23 min read
🔗 Why You Should Bookmark Links

🔗 Why You Should Bookmark Links

Comments
2 min read
Summarizing the Key Software Design Patterns: A Complete Guide

Summarizing the Key Software Design Patterns: A Complete Guide

Comments
7 min read
Code Manager vs Coder

Code Manager vs Coder

Comments
3 min read
3 Things to Learn to Become an Architect

3 Things to Learn to Become an Architect

Comments
6 min read
The Stoic Engineer's Guide to Technical Debt

The Stoic Engineer's Guide to Technical Debt

1
Comments
7 min read
Go Transformers

Go Transformers

1
Comments 1
4 min read
HTTP Status code a software developer should know.

HTTP Status code a software developer should know.

Comments
4 min read
🧟‍♂️ Software Engineering Postmortem: Zombie Rampage

🧟‍♂️ Software Engineering Postmortem: Zombie Rampage

1
Comments
3 min read
14 Career Lessons After 10+ Years (and Lots of Trial and Error) as a Software Engineer — Rapid Fire Edition

14 Career Lessons After 10+ Years (and Lots of Trial and Error) as a Software Engineer — Rapid Fire Edition

12
Comments 2
3 min read
CORE Framework: Advanced Methodology for Software Management and Development

CORE Framework: Advanced Methodology for Software Management and Development

Comments
14 min read
Why Communication Skills Are Essential for Every Software Engineer

Why Communication Skills Are Essential for Every Software Engineer

Comments
3 min read
Improving Request, Validation, and Response Handling in Go Microservices

Improving Request, Validation, and Response Handling in Go Microservices

Comments
12 min read
Swapping out microservices gracefully with the help of AWS

Swapping out microservices gracefully with the help of AWS

Comments
4 min read
Debugging missing records Golang and CSV

Debugging missing records Golang and CSV

Comments
3 min read
DevOps 2.0: The Evolution of Continuous Integration and Delivery (CI/CD)

DevOps 2.0: The Evolution of Continuous Integration and Delivery (CI/CD)

Comments
5 min read
Cleansheet AI Resume Builder

Cleansheet AI Resume Builder

Comments
1 min read
Exploring Quantum Computing in Software Development

Exploring Quantum Computing in Software Development

Comments
5 min read
Memory safety in web services: what about performance

Memory safety in web services: what about performance

Comments
2 min read
The effective Pull Request checklist

The effective Pull Request checklist

Comments
2 min read
How to quickly ramp up on new codebases

How to quickly ramp up on new codebases

4
Comments
4 min read
Prioritizing Like a Pro: The Triage Method for Managing Your Work

Prioritizing Like a Pro: The Triage Method for Managing Your Work

Comments
4 min read
Prioritizing Like a Pro: The Triage Method for Managing Your Work

Prioritizing Like a Pro: The Triage Method for Managing Your Work

Comments
4 min read
New tools for effortless policy creation and testing in Cerbos Hub

New tools for effortless policy creation and testing in Cerbos Hub

Comments
3 min read
Como Tratar Diferentes Tipos de Logs em Go?

Como Tratar Diferentes Tipos de Logs em Go?

Comments
1 min read
The 2024 DORA Report: State of DevOps Breakdown Summary

The 2024 DORA Report: State of DevOps Breakdown Summary

22
Comments
5 min read
Mastering Go's Advanced Concurrency: Boost Your Code's Power and Performance

Mastering Go's Advanced Concurrency: Boost Your Code's Power and Performance

2
Comments 1
6 min read
Introduction to series on Testing

Introduction to series on Testing

1
Comments
3 min read
The 3 categories of skills every software developer needs to know

The 3 categories of skills every software developer needs to know

1
Comments
3 min read
Hexagonal Architecture

Hexagonal Architecture

5
Comments
4 min read
The illusion of simplicity: how OOP can overcomplicate simple problems

The illusion of simplicity: how OOP can overcomplicate simple problems

2
Comments
5 min read
How I Improved Video Streaming with FFmpeg and Node.js

How I Improved Video Streaming with FFmpeg and Node.js

10
Comments
8 min read
A Detailed Guide to Microservices and Containers

A Detailed Guide to Microservices and Containers

2
Comments
6 min read
Event Sourcing

Event Sourcing

Comments
3 min read
CQRS

CQRS

Comments
4 min read
Object Oriented Design Balance With Understanding Anti-Single Responsibility Principle

Object Oriented Design Balance With Understanding Anti-Single Responsibility Principle

7
Comments 1
5 min read
The Must-Have Skill Every Senior Developer Needs

The Must-Have Skill Every Senior Developer Needs

3
Comments
5 min read
My Journey into Web Development

My Journey into Web Development

Comments
1 min read
As a software engineer or UX UI, you must be good at data analysis 👌

As a software engineer or UX UI, you must be good at data analysis 👌

3
Comments
2 min read
a day in the life of a software engineer

a day in the life of a software engineer

1
Comments 1
6 min read
API Design: From Zero to Best Practices

API Design: From Zero to Best Practices

2
Comments
4 min read
Seeking Garage Management System Source Code for Purchase

Seeking Garage Management System Source Code for Purchase

1
Comments
1 min read
Educome

Educome

Comments
1 min read
Abstractions, Components, Services, and Libraries in Software Projects

Abstractions, Components, Services, and Libraries in Software Projects

4
Comments
3 min read
The Horrors of AI (Halloween Edition 🎃)

The Horrors of AI (Halloween Edition 🎃)

1
Comments 1
6 min read
Top 35+ Kubernetes interview questions and answers for all levels

Top 35+ Kubernetes interview questions and answers for all levels

Comments
2 min read
Hacktoberfest 2024: Maintainer POV

Hacktoberfest 2024: Maintainer POV

2
Comments
2 min read
Creating value and coding with a purpose - lessons by The Lean Startup

Creating value and coding with a purpose - lessons by The Lean Startup

4
Comments
5 min read
Enhancing Code Readability and Reducing Cyclomatic Complexity with Return in Conditionals

Enhancing Code Readability and Reducing Cyclomatic Complexity with Return in Conditionals

Comments
2 min read
Top 50 System Design Terminologies You Must Know

Top 50 System Design Terminologies You Must Know

1
Comments
4 min read
Want your productivity to skyrocket? Avoid this trap!

Want your productivity to skyrocket? Avoid this trap!

4
Comments
3 min read
Django developer for hire

Django developer for hire

Comments
1 min read
loading...